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BS2BA1
This summary comes from the ClinGen Evidence Repository: The allele frequency of the p.Ala280= variant in MECP2 (NM_004992) is 0.034% in European (Non-Finnish) sub population in gnomAD, which is high enough to be classified as benign based on thresholds defined by the ClinGen Rett/Angelman-like Expert Panel for Rett/AS-like conditions (BA1). The p.Ala280= variant is observed in at least 2 unaffected individuals (PMID 11469283, PMID 20479760) (BS2). In summary the p.Ala280= variant in MECP2 is classified as Benign for Rett syndrome disorder based on the ACMG/AMP criteria (BA1, BS2). This variant has been collected from RettBASE and curated to current modified ACMG/AMP criteria.Based on the classification scheme defined by the ClinGen Rett/Angelman-like Expert Panel for Rett/AS-like Disorders Specifications to the ACMG/AMP Variant Interpretation Guidelines VCEP 2.0, this variant is classified as benign. At least the following criteria are met: The allele frequency of this variant in at least one population in gnomAD is higher than the 0.03% threshold defined by the ClinGen Rett/Angelman-like Expert Panel for Rett/AS-like Disorders VCEP 2.0 (BA1). The variant is observed in at least 2 individuals with no features of Rett Syndrome (BS2). -
